e2e: improve sleep time in kubelet resource usage tracking test

This commit is contained in:
Yu-Ju Hong 2015-09-30 17:58:29 -07:00
parent a463b34507
commit a512111c9d

View File

@ -110,6 +110,13 @@ var _ = Describe("Kubelet", func() {
for time.Now().Before(deadline) { for time.Now().Before(deadline) {
Logf("Still running...%v left", deadline.Sub(time.Now())) Logf("Still running...%v left", deadline.Sub(time.Now()))
time.Sleep(reportingPeriod) time.Sleep(reportingPeriod)
timeLeft := deadline.Sub(time.Now())
Logf("Still running...%v left", timeLeft)
if timeLeft < reportingPeriod {
time.Sleep(timeLeft)
} else {
time.Sleep(reportingPeriod)
}
logPodsOnNodes(framework.Client, nodeNames.List()) logPodsOnNodes(framework.Client, nodeNames.List())
} }